Choose the appropriate style Choosing a window style that goes with the remainder of your house is another important concern. Michael J. Crosbie, an author as well as architect with Steven Winter season Associates, an architectural consulting company in Norwalk, Connecticut, offers these rules of thumb: Typical or colonial-style houses look best with small double-hung windows with split lights-referred to as "six-over-six" or "eight-over-eight" to describe the number of panes in each sash.




Ranch-style homes commonly look finest with out-swing casement home windows that don't have separated lights. If you do not like the home window style you're replacing, check out designs in similar residences. And ask your dealer or specialist to reveal you exactly how different styles look in their previous work. Window style is vital when adding window area to a wall.

One more worry is where to situate brand-new home windows on a wall surface something that depends partially on ceiling and floor locations. A simple means to figure out placement, according to Crosbie, is to stand outside as well as align the top of the brand-new home windows with the top of an existing home window.

Ad - Continue Analysis Below In a single-hung home window, 2 sashes (a sash is a pane integrated with its very own movable framework, however does not include the bigger static framework of the window) are stacked one atop the other, with only the lower sash sliding open. Like with single-hung windows, a double-hung window also has 2 stacked sashes, however both can be opened.




A sash home window has a solitary sash that opens outside on a rest on the left or best side of the frame, like a door. Two can be paired beside browse around this web-site each various other to develop a double-door-like window. A receptacle window resembles casement windows, as it consists of one sash that opens up on a hinge.

A bay home window is much more 3 dimensional than a lot of its counterparts. A semi-hexagonal structure with 3 panes connected at angles develops a window that protrudes outside from a structure.

Extra decorative than functional (a minimum of in terms of getting fresh air), an arched home window is exactly what you might expectit has an arch form. Lots of curved home windows can't be opened, but some have casement-style panes within the framework. They're normally added on top of a rectangle-shaped home window for some charisma.
